Tickle Pamela Anderson’s turkey

To celebrate Thanksgiving, “Baywatch” babe-turned-animal-activist Pamela Anderson says she is going to tickle turkeys rather than eat them. “I go to the Gentle Barn and hang out with turkeys,” the blond bombshell told us Tuesday. “I tickle them under the wings and I sit them on my lap, and I feed them pumpkin pie.” Aside from giving some lucky birds a cuddle, Anderson was at a NYClass gala at the Edison Ballroom to promote a proposal that would replace New York’s horse-drawn carriage rides with the horsepower of classic cars. “They don’t do it in London anymore,” Anderson said of hansom cabs. “They don’t do it in Toronto or Paris, and we’re still doing it in New York. It seems very behind the times.” Anderson was alone at the bash after City Council Speaker Christine Quinn declined her invitation to go as her date, (and is possibly the only person in the city who would have turned Pammie down).
